Shazam

Shazam is a commercial mobile phone based music identification service.
How Shazam works? Shazam uses a mobile phone's built-in microphone to gather a brief sample of music being played. An acoustic fingerprint iscreated based on the sample, and is compared against a central database for a match. If a match is found, information such as the artist, song title, and album are relayedback to the user. Relevant links to services such as iTunes , YouTube , Spotify or Zune are incorporated into some implementations of Shazam.
